Garcia wins first EMX250 moto in Sardegna
Summary By: eMotoX
Francisco Garcia claimed victory in the opening EMX250 moto held in Sardegna, Italy, marking a significant achievement in the early stages of the competition. The race saw Garcia take the top spot on the podium, demonstrating strong pace and control throughout the event. Close behind him, Skjovberg secured second place, while Doensen completed the podium in third, rounding out a competitive top three.
The race featured a challenging start for Dani Heitink, who initially struggled but managed to recover and finish in a respectable tenth position.
